Understanding Pleated Filter Cartridge Dust Collectors
In industrial settings, the management of dust and particulate matter is crucial for maintaining air quality and ensuring compliance with environmental regulations. One of the most effective solutions employed to combat airborne contaminants is the pleated filter cartridge dust collector. This technology combines efficiency with versatility, making it an ideal choice for various applications.
What is a Pleated Filter Cartridge?
A pleated filter cartridge is a filtration device made of a series of pleated filter media, which increases the surface area available for dust collection. The pleats enhance the filter's ability to capture particles by providing more filtration surface without requiring a larger footprint. This design is particularly advantageous in environments where space is limited, yet high levels of dust control are necessary.
How Does It Work?
The operation of a pleated filter cartridge dust collector can be understood through the following steps
1. Airflow Introduction Dust-laden air is drawn into the dust collector via a blower or fan system. 2. Filtration Process As the air passes through the pleated filter cartridges, particulates are trapped on the surface of the filter media. The design allows for a higher dust holding capacity and reduced pressure drop, which means more effective filtration with lower energy consumption. 3. Dust Release Over time, the accumulated dust in the cartridges needs to be removed. Most dust collectors employ a cleaning mechanism, such as pulse jets or shaker systems, which dislodges the collected dust from the filter material and transports it to a dust storage container for disposal.
Advantages of Pleated Filter Cartridge Dust Collectors
1. Enhanced Filtration Efficiency The increased surface area provided by pleats allows for better particle capture and higher efficiency in removing dust from the air. This feature is particularly beneficial in industries such as pharmaceuticals, food processing, and manufacturing, where high levels of cleanliness are essential.
2. Space-Saving Design Due to their compact nature, pleated filter cartridges can be installed in settings where traditional bag filters may not fit. This flexibility allows for the efficient use of available space while maintaining effective dust control.
3. Lower Operating Costs The efficiency of pleated filter cartridges not only improves performance but also leads to reduced energy consumption and lower replacement costs. The longer lifespan of these filters, due to their superior design and dust-holding capabilities, contributes to overall savings.
4. Ease of Maintenance Pleated filter cartridges are generally easy to replace and maintain. Many models are designed for tool-free installation, which simplifies the maintenance process and reduces downtime in industrial operations.
Applications
Pleated filter cartridge dust collectors find a broad range of applications across various industries. They are commonly used in woodworking shops, metal fabrication facilities, and cement production plants. Additionally, their effectiveness in handling fine particulate matter makes them suitable for pharmaceutical and chemical manufacturing environments, where maintaining strict air quality standards is critical.
